Floor board repair services involve fixing damaged, warped, or rotting wooden flooring to restore its appearance and structural integrity. This process typically includes removing the affected sections, treating underlying issues such as moisture or pests, and replacing or refashioning the damaged boards. Skilled service providers use specialized tools and techniques to ensure that repairs blend seamlessly with the existing flooring, helping to maintain the overall look of the space. Proper repair not only improves the visual appeal of a home but also helps prevent further deterioration that could lead to more extensive and costly repairs down the line.
Many problems can indicate a need for floor board repair. Common issues include creaking sounds when walking on the floor, visible cracks or splits in the wood, buckling or warping, and areas that feel soft or spongy underfoot. These problems often stem from moisture exposure, water leaks, or age-related wear and tear. Left unaddressed, damaged floor boards can compromise the safety of a property, increasing the risk of tripping or further structural damage. Repairing or replacing affected boards can help stabilize the flooring and extend its lifespan, making it a practical solution for homeowners facing these issues.

The overview below groups typical Floor Board Repair proj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in your area.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- typical costs for minor floor board repairs range from $250 to $600. Many routine fixes, such as replacing a few damaged boards, fall within this range. Larger or more complex repairs may cost more, depending on the extent of the damage.
Moderate Repairs - for mid-sized projects like replacing multiple sections or addressing underlying issues, local contractors often charge between $600 and $1,500. These jobs are common and usually involve several boards or sections of flooring.
Major Repairs - extensive repairs that involve significant removal and replacement can range from $1,500 to $3,500. Such projects are less frequent and typically require more labor and materials.
Full Floor Replacement - complete replacement of a floor can cost $4,000 to $10,000 or more depending on the size and materials used. Larger, more complex projects tend to push into the higher end of this range, while smaller spaces often fall into the lower tiers.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What types of floor board damage can local contractors repair? Local contractors can handle various issues including water damage, warping, cracks, splinters, and loose or squeaky floorboards.
How do professionals typically repair damaged floor boards? Repair methods may include replacing damaged boards, sanding and refinishing, or securing loose boards to restore stability and appearance.
Can floor board repairs be done on all types of flooring? Many local service providers are experienced with different flooring materials such as hardwood, laminate, and engineered wood, and can advise on suitable repair options.
What signs indicate that floor boards need repair? Common signs include creaking sounds, visible cracks or gaps, uneven surfaces, or noticeable movement when walking on the floor.
